How do I get scholarships of the Faculty of Medicine?
For future students, several types of scholarships are available. As with college scholarships, there are scholarships for the medical faculty based on the need, based on merit, which range from subsidized and unlimited loans to grants. In addition, there are several specialized scholarships for medical students, including the HPSP scholarship program (HPSP) with armed forces, and the National Health Services (NHSC) corps (NHSC), which pay for part or all school medical schools. Since medical students are considered independent by the Federal Government, FAFSA is not required information about parental information, if the student wants to acquire federal subsidized and uninhabited loans, but students can also receive maternity loans for university students (plus), although AR are postgraduate students. If a student wishes to get loans based on needs from an individual medical faculty or ifThe student wishes to be considered for grants, the parental information must be provided. There are several mitigating circumstances under which parental information is not required, such as legal emancipation or if the student is older than 30, but these circumstances are evaluated on an individual basis that differs from every medical school.
scholarships based on the Faculty of Medicine are also relatively common. Most of the scholarships are awarded on the basis of an average point point (GPA), a score of admission tests of Medical College (MCAT), admission essays, and interviews. Students often do not have to fill in additional application materials that need to be considered for merit scholarships, but some schools require other materials for certain scholarships. Scholarship of merit disposable grants for four -year grants in different quantities. Students who want to get MD/PhD who are sometimes called lEuras, often receive full scholarships for common medical and postgraduate school programs.
HPSP scholarships with the army, navy and aviation will generally pay a full tuition student in exchange for an obligation to serve in the armed forces. In addition to full teaching, students receive a bonus with a $ 20,000 signature (USD) plus a monthly scholarship of $ 2,000. After completing the medical school, students who have received a scholarship are obliged to serve one year for each year spent in training with a scholarship.
scholarships of the Faculty of Medicine with NHSC can also cover tuition fees for students full of medical schools. The amount of the dollar scholarship varies depending on the length of the time spent in the program, because the program is a form of forgiveness of a loan. Students are interested in this scholarship to commit to promoting primary care, such as obstetrics and gynecology, pediatrics, psychiatry or primary care. In addition, students must also commit to practice in insufficiently operated areaEch, such as the areas of the internal city or rural areas.
